    What is Liability Insurance?

    Liability insurance is a form of coverage that protects individuals and businesses from claims resulting from injuries or damages to other people or property. In the healthcare sector, this type of insurance is particularly crucial as it offers a safety net against lawsuits and claims related to professional negligence or malpractice. Healthcare professionals, due to the nature of their work, are often at a higher risk of facing such claims, making liability insurance a critical component of their risk management strategy.

    Liability insurance covers a wide range of potential risks, including bodily injury, property damage, and legal defense costs. For healthcare providers, it typically encompasses malpractice insurance, which is designed to protect against claims of professional negligence. This coverage not only ensures financial protection but also supports the professional reputation of the insured, allowing them to continue practicing with confidence.

    There are various types of liability insurance, each tailored to specific needs and risk profiles. General liability insurance covers basic risks associated with business operations, while professional liability insurance, also known as errors and omissions insurance, is more focused on protecting against claims of negligence and malpractice. For healthcare providers, professional liability insurance is often synonymous with malpractice insurance, a specialized form of coverage that addresses the unique challenges faced in the medical field.

    Professional Liability Coverage

    Professional liability coverage, also known as malpractice insurance, is the cornerstone of HPSO's offerings. This coverage protects healthcare professionals against claims of professional negligence, ensuring that they are financially protected in the event of a lawsuit. This includes coverage for legal defense costs, settlements, and judgments, providing comprehensive protection against a wide range of risks.

    General Liability Coverage

    In addition to professional liability coverage, HPSO also offers general liability coverage, which protects healthcare providers against claims of bodily injury and property damage. This coverage is particularly important for those who operate their own practices or facilities, as it provides protection against accidents and incidents that may occur on their premises.

    Supplementary Coverage Options

    HPSO offers a range of supplementary coverage options that can be added to a policy to provide additional protection. These options include:

    • Cyber liability coverage, which protects against data breaches and cyber attacks
    • Employment practices liability coverage, which protects against claims of discrimination and wrongful termination
    • Business property coverage, which protects against damage to business property and equipment

    Factors Affecting Premiums

    Several factors can impact the cost of liability insurance premiums, including:

    • The type of coverage selected
    • The limits of liability
    • The risk profile of the insured
    • The size of the practice or facility
    • The location of the practice
    • The claims history of the insured
